When Printing on Envelopes
Load envelopes with the front side (non-glued side) facing up in the paper cassette as shown below.
(: Feeding Direction)
Envelope No.10, DL, ISO-C5
Load the envelopes so that the flap is toward the left of the machine when it is viewed from the front.
